Output dd68337423695c8d9270533b77d61530af4741be2d08a4f22f36f7ae7a5e22d6:0

value
10520
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21bef71f5ec59857ad22836d034ba686ac5d3b41 OP_EQUALVERIFY OP_CHECKSIG
address
145S4qMHueq35Xd4BdwWqCkgYJmrxPFqXc
transaction
dd68337423695c8d9270533b77d61530af4741be2d08a4f22f36f7ae7a5e22d6
spent
true